Cristiano Ronaldo's 50th club career hat trick, which including a stunning late free kick
earned Manchester United a 3-2 win over Norwich City at Old Trafford
on Saturday which just about kept their top-four hopes alive. On Friday,
United fans staged a protest against the ownership outside the clubs Carrington training ground
and that continued before the clash with Norwich as thousands of supporters marched outside the ground.
But with the protest still ongoing United -- who had won just one of their last seven games coming into this match
looked set to run away with it as they went 2-0 ahead inside the first 32 minutes.
Ronaldo scored his first after just seven minutes as Anthony Elanga caught defender Ben Gibson in possession
on the edge of the Norwich box to tee up the Portugal forward who finished off from close range.
United's No. 7 got his second just after the half hour mark as he headed past Norwich goalkeeper Tim Krul from a corner.
